This exhibition will be held concurrently in two remote geographical locations – one in Singapore and one in Los Angeles. A diverse collection of art works were on display for this occasion, with a focus on the experimental animated artworks created by Mark Chavez in collaboration with Ina Conradi at the emergence of Media Art Nexus at Nanyang Technological University Singapore. The long-term goal of the exhibition is to strengthen a holistic approach to issues of arts education and art production in Singapore and around the world. The NTU Museum’s Art on Campus initiative, MAN, is one of several.

The exhibition is part of year long artist in residency at the UCLA Art|Sci Center.

The UCLA Art|Sci Center is dedicated to pursuing and promoting the evolving “Third Culture” by facilitating the infinite potential of collaborations between (media) arts and (bio/nano) sciences. Through the UCLA School of the Arts and Architecture’s Design Media Arts Department and the California NanoSystems Institute (CNSI), the center supports visiting research scholars and artists-in-residence from around the world. Art|Sci Center is home to the Art|Sci Collective, an international group of researchers and creatives that develops projects, workshops, performances, and exhibitions that address social, ethical and environmental issues related to scientific innovations.”
